Web22 de jun. de 2024 · The FSCS may be able to compensate you up to £85,000 if it determines you have suffered a financial loss as a result of the poor advice you received. As part of its major review into the transfer market, the FCA has also launched 30 enforcement investigations into firms that have given poor transfer advice to customers.
